Littleport Train Station, located in the picturesque county of Cambridgeshire, UK, is a small yet significant hub for travelers embarking on journeys across the region. Although it might not boast the grandeur of larger stations, Littleport offers essential amenities and services with a touch of local charm. Whether you're a commuter, a day-tripper, or planning a leisurely journey, this station provides a warm welcome and necessary resources for your travels.
While Littleport may not have a ticket office, you'll find ticket machines available for collecting tickets, which you can conveniently buy online in advance. The station is entirely step-free, ensuring seamless access for all passengers, including those with mobility challenges. Accessibility is a priority, with accessible ticket machines and step-free access to both platforms via ramps and underpasses.
Security at the station is bolstered by the presence of CCTV, however, it's worth noting that there aren't any waiting rooms, heated shelters, or toilet facilities available on site. Comfort is somewhat limited, with shelters on platforms being unheated and no refreshment facilities, shops, or ATMs to be found. In terms of parking, travelers will be pleased to know there's free parking available 24/7, managed by APCOA Parking UK, although accessible spaces are limited to just two. If you're traveling by bike, there are stands available, although the area is unsheltered and without CCTV.
The station connects seamlessly with other modes of transport, though for details about rail replacement services or onward travel by bus, passengers are encouraged to refer to the 'Onward Travel Information Map' available at the station. For those looking for more personalized transport options, taxis and car hire services can be arranged nearby, facilitating easy travel to your final destination.

Nestled in the tranquil market town of Bingham, Nottinghamshire, Bingham Station is a quaint yet vital stop for both commuters and leisure travelers. Whether you're a local resident or visiting the area, using this hub to access other parts of the UK is straightforward and convenient. With stunning countryside surroundings and the historic charm of Bingham, this station provides a pleasant start to your rail journey.
Bingham Station offers a range of essential amenities, although it's worth noting that some facilities are limited. There is no ticket office available, but ticket machines are present for purchasing and collecting pre-booked tickets. While these machines lack accessibility features, smartcard validators are conveniently on hand. In terms of assistance, a help point is available to guide travelers in need, although there are no permanent customer service staff on site.
Accessibility at the station is partial, with level access available only to the Nottingham-bound platform. Unfortunately, there are no waiting rooms, seating areas, or refreshment facilities, which might be a consideration for longer stays at the station. Despite these limitations, Bingham Station is monitored by CCTV, ensuring a secure environment for travelers.
Your journey doesn't end at the train station; Bingham offers various onward travel options. For those requiring a rail replacement service, you can catch it at Church Street, outside the Co-op. Bingham also provides taxi services through local providers like Bingham Cars (01949 831400) and Roma (01949 875377), ensuring convenient travel within the region. Planning a bus journey?
